Please tell me if you know if I can use a phytic acid leave on exfoliator before applying copper peptide products. I ask because I read on a website that phytic acid blocks copper from entering the skin. Thanks.

Phytic acid is inositol hexakisphosphate, inositol polyphosphate.

I don't know if it would react with the copper peptides. It seems to be very safe on skin.

You could try it as an exfoliator, then cautiously follow this with a copper peptide product. But only do this on a small area of your skin.
